There are two types of fertility medications accessible for women to stimulate reproduction according to Dr. Renee Hanton and these are Clomid, ingested through mouth and can be bought in tablet or pill form and the injectable body hormone which is readily injected invasively through the skin surface. Usually, fertility drugs can be united with other fertility medicines to make it more efficient.
Clomid is a brand name of the well known fertility drug that triggers the release of bodily hormones to facilitate creation of eggs; hence it is referred as the anti-estrogen pill and this fertility medication is chosen by most OB gynecologist for more than twenty years to the majority of their female patients who asserts to be having fertility problems subsequently proven after undergoing several diagnostic tests and procedures. Because it is taken in as pill it is extremely invasive and inexpensive compared to injectables and also this fertility medicine sights only lesser side effects compared to the latter including, but are not narrowed to menopausal flashes, blurry vision, nausea, feeling bloated, and headaches. There is also massive chances of multiple pregnancies using this type of fertility drug but you can talk to your respective gynecologists for more information about this drug.
Brands of injectable fertility medications that also gives increased chance of women having multiple pregnancies are Human Chorionic Gonadotropin (Pregnyl, Novarel, Ovidrel, Profasi), Follicle Stimulating Hormone (Follistim, Fertinex, Bravelle, Gonal-F), Human Menopausal Gonadotropin (Pergonal, Repronex, Metrodin), Gonadotropin Releasing Hormone (Factrel, Lutrepulse), Gonadotropin Releasing Hormone Agonist (Lupron, Zoladex, Synarel), and Gonadotropin Releasing Hormone Antagonist (Antagon, Cetrotide. Like any other injectable medications, difficulties of this fertility medicine ranges from sensitivity and pain, swelling or minor discoloration within the injection site to emotional signals.
